About WSA
WS Audiology combines over 140 years of experience in pioneering better solutions to help people with hearing loss. With a passion for impact, our around 12.000 employees are committed to achieving our purpose: wonderful sound for all. With brands like Signia, Widex, Audio Service, Rexton and Vibe, and with diverse assets across wholesale, retail, online, managed care and diagnostic solutions, we are active in over 125 markets. Going beyond together, we achieve annual revenues of around EUR 2 billion.
The Team
We are a global team of 40+ employees working with various ERP/MES applications, and our new colleague will join a small informal, experienced and dedicated team located in Lynge, Denmark, supporting our business units in EMEA together with our colleagues in Erlangen, Germany.
Organizationally, our team is anchored in IT Core Systems in Global IT. We are responsible for implementing and managing critical business applications across the entire value chain of WS Audiology.
We are in the early stages of a transformation process where we want to migrate our existing dispersed solution landscape focused on Dynamics AX to a solution map including Infor LN, 3Shape, Camstar and Agile.
